Primary Aluminium Market in Deficit in January to July 2019

The calculated market balance for primary aluminium for January to July 2019 was a deficit of 651 kt which follows a deficit of 855 kt recorded for the whole of 2018. Demand for primary aluminium for January to July 2019 was 36.5 million tonnes, 655 kt more than in the same seven months of 2018. Production in January to July 2019 rose by 783 kt compared with the same period in 2018. Producer stock data is no longer published and total reported stocks rose slightly during July and closed at the end of the month 530 kt below the December 2018 level. Total LME stocks also rose during July, mostly in Malaysian warehouses, Total stocks at the end of July 2019 were 1899.5 kt which compares with 2429 kt at the end of 2018. Total stocks held in the four exchanges in London, Shanghai, USA and Tokyo were 1430 kt at the end of July 2019 which were 521 kt lower than in December 2018 total. No allowance is made in the consumption calculation for large unreported stock changes especially those held in Asia.

Overall, global production rose in January to July 2019 by 2.2 per cent compared with the first seven months of 2018. Chinese output was estimated at 20415 kt and this currently accounts for about 57 per cent of the world production total. Chinese apparent demand was 7.5 per cent higher than in January to July 2018. Chinese net exports of unwrought aluminium were 250 kt during January to July 2019 which compares with 236 kt in the comparable period in 2018. January to July 2019 net exports of aluminium semi manufactures were 2899 kt which compares with 2542 kt for the first seven months of 2018.

Production in the EU28 was 2.2 per cent lower than the previous year and NAFTA output rose by 6.7 per cent. EU28 demand was 195 kt lower than the comparable 2018 total. Global demand rose by 1.8 per cent during January to July 2019 compared with the levels recorded one year previously.

In July 2019, primary aluminium production was 5255.8 kt and consumption was 5077.6 kt.

Source: WBMS
